  Yu Jianshi, nicknamed the owner of Bu dongrong Zhai, was born in Tianjin in 1959. He is the member of the Teaching Steering Committee of Fine Arts of the Ministry of Education of China; member of China Artists Association and director of Tianjin Artists Association; member of Chinese Calligraphers Association, member of Education Committee of Chinese Calligraphers Association, vice-chairman of Tianjin Calligraphers Association; professor of Chinese Painting Department of Tianjin Academy of Fine Arts, master's supervisor, and the visiting professor of Tianjin Commercial University. Yu Jianshi studied painting and calligraphy from his grandfather and professor Wang Songyu of Tianjin Fine Arts Institute. The ink color of his paintings is clear, mellow and full, which likes blue water and white frost, noble and profound. He draws all kinds of things from the heart. His works include Wang Songyu's Teaching Paradigm, Yu Jianshi's Talking about Famous Paintings of Huangshen, The Appreciation of Chinese Paintings in Solitary Text - 500 Arhats, Calligraphy Art, and Collection of Famous Chinese Landscape Paintings. In June 2013, he was employed as a part-time professor in the School of Art, Lanzhou University.
